Preglednik Chrome možda će dobiti službeni paket Snap za Linux

Vijesti

Udio:

Preglednik Chrome bi uskoro mogao dobiti službeni Snap paket, prema nedavnom izvješću. Ovo bi bio izvrstan dodatak za korisnike Linuxa jer bi olakšalo instalaciju i ažuriranje.



U posljednje vrijeme provodim dobru većinu svog vremena kopajući po Linuxu na OS-u Chrome i testirajući što radi, a što ne. Kako serija Command Line poprima oblik, postali smo malo željniji obveza vezanih uz Linux u Chromium repozitoriju. Postoji toliko toga što možete učiniti s Linux aplikacijama na OS-u Chrome, ali projekt Crostini još uvijek ima svoja ograničenja zbog prirode tehnologije. Pokretanje aplikacija u spremnicima zahtijeva neka rješenja za određene stvari koje su inače izvorne u punim distribucijama Linuxa.

Jedna od onih konkretnih stvari s kojima sam petljao su Snap paketi. Ako niste upoznati sa Snapsom, oni su jednostavno zapakirane aplikacije koje sadrže sve potrebne dijelove za pokretanje iz kontejnerskog paketa. Slično kao Flatpaks i Slike , Snaps su dizajnirani za rad na velikom broju distribucija Linuxa jer paket sadrži univerzalni instalacijski program i sve potrebne ovisnosti što negira potrebu da datoteke žive u bilo kojem specifičnom repozitoriju. Na OS-u Chrome instalacija upravitelja paketa Snap zahtijeva određena podešavanja i dodatnu instalaciju ovisnosti. Čak i tada, moje dosadašnje iskustvo s instaliranjem i korištenjem Snapsa na OS Chrome bilo je prilično užasno. Većina aplikacija se ne pokreće ili izbacuje pogreške prikaza. Čak i kada se neka aplikacija pokrene, neuspješna je i ima puno rušenja.

Kupujte sve najnovije ponude Chromebooka

Dakle, kada je Robby jučer ujutro došao na posao i rekao mi da je pronašao neke reference na Snap u Chromium repozitoriju, odmah sam zamislio da Chrome OS ima službenu podršku za Snaps i Snapcraft trgovinu. Ako su Chromebookovi isporučeni s unaprijed instaliranom vezom za Snap trgovina a korisnici bi mogli koristiti metodu instaliranja jednim klikom za mnoge popularne Snap aplikacije, što bi bio VELIKI korak naprijed za Linux na OS-u Chrome. Da ne spominjemo činjenicu da bi mogao isključiti Terminal iz jednadžbe i da bi to bio veliki čimbenik u pomaganju prosječnom korisniku da usvoji Linux aplikacije na Chrome OS-u bez potrebe za učenjem CLI-ja.

Sve to rečeno, počeo sam kopati po obavezama koje je Robby otkrio i brzo shvatio da je ovo potpuno drugačiji projekt koji gledam. Ne želim reći da Snaps na kraju neće raditi nativno na Chrome OS-u, ali ono što sam tražio zapravo se čini kao pokušaj da se Chrome preglednik dovede u Snap Store. Iako postoji službena Linux verzija preglednika Chrome, ona je tehnički dostupna samo za Ubuntu, Debian, Fedora i OpenSUSE. Druge distribucije ostavljene su korištenjem preglednika Chromium otvorenog koda osim ako ne znate kako dodati odgovarajuće spremište i koje su ovisnosti potrebne. Dva izdanja vezana uz snap naslovljena su kako slijedi:

Dodajte snapcraft u install-build-deps

Početna integracija snap pakiranja.

Chromiumovo spremište

Možete vidjeti zašto smo mislili da bi to moglo imati veze s podrškom za Snap u OS-u Chrome, ali kopanje po datotekama i komentarima unutar obveza bacilo je malo svjetla na projekt. Prvo sam među stazama datoteka otkrio ova dva retka.

chrome/installer/linux/debian/build.sh

chrome/installer/linux/rpm/build.sh

Paketi Debian i RPM trenutačne su verzije Chromea za Linux. Ispod ta dva paketa bio je dodatak |_+_| što je prilično jasan pokazatelj da Chrome tim radi na službenom Snap paketu. Daljnji pregled komentara pokazuje da tim razgovara izravno sa Snapcraftom kako bi prevladao neke probleme koje imaju u izradi Snapa za Chrome. Snap Store već sadrži Snap paket za Chromium. Dakle, kakav god prekid veze bio, siguran sam da će Chromeov tim to relativno lako riješiti.

Jedino pitanje koje ostaje je zašto napraviti Snap za Chrome? Chrome ostaje najpopularniji preglednik na svijetu pa pretpostavljam da je logično da Google želi ponuditi preglednik što većem broju korisnika, a Snap Store bi bio odličan put naprijed. Osim toga, ovo bi ipak mogao biti manji dio cjelokupnog projekta Linuxa na OS-u Chrome. Držim fige da će Chromebookovi i dalje dobivati ​​jednostavan pristup sve više i više vrsta aplikacija i čistu, jednostavnu metodu za korisnike da ih pronađu i instaliraju. Uronit ćemo u to više kasnije ovog tjedna.

Podijelite Sa Svojim Prijateljima :